Steve Belichick on Medical Leave from UNC; Father Bill Comments

Steve Belichick, son of legendary NFL coach Bill Belichick, has taken a medical leave of absence from his role as defensive coordinator for the University of North Carolina (UNC) Tar Heels football team. The announcement came on Thursday, with Bill Belichick confirming his son’s absence from training camp as the team prepares for the upcoming college football season.

Steve Belichick’s Absence from UNC

Bill Belichick stated that his son’s departure is due to a “medical situation” and that he was unable to provide further details. When questioned about Steve Belichick’s potential return for the Tar Heels’ season opener against TCU on August 29, Bill Belichick expressed optimism, telling WRAL that his son would be back “as soon as possible.” At 39 years old, Steve Belichick had been a key figure in the UNC coaching staff.

Context of University Investigation

Steve Belichick’s medical leave occurs just weeks after Michael Lombardi, the UNC football General Manager, was placed on paid administrative leave. This action followed the launch of an internal university investigation. Lombardi had joined the UNC program in Chapel Hill in December 2024, following Bill Belichick’s transition to college football. His leave of absence was reportedly prompted by a human resources complaint filed by a former staff member.

Michael Lombardi’s Role at UNC

Michael Lombardi’s tenure at UNC was part of Bill Belichick’s efforts to build his coaching staff after taking on a new challenge in the collegiate ranks. Lombardi, known for his experience in football operations, was expected to play a significant role in the team’s administrative and strategic planning. The specifics of the complaint leading to his administrative leave have not been publicly disclosed by the university.

Bill Belichick’s Transition to College Football

The move to UNC marked a significant career shift for Bill Belichick, who had previously enjoyed a long and highly successful tenure as head coach of the New England Patriots. His decision to coach at the collegiate level brought considerable attention to the Tar Heels program. The addition of his son, Steve, and associates like Lombardi, were seen as crucial elements in establishing his new coaching environment.
